Deutsche Post chief offers to resign

Published: 15 February 2008  01:06 PM
Industry Channel: Transport & Distribution 

Klaus Zumwinkel has offered to resign as chief executive of Deutsche Post following allegations of tax evasion.

In a statement, the executive committee of the supervisory board of Deutsche Post said on Friday : “Klaus Zumwinkel has informed the committee that in the interest of the company he will resign from his offices as Chairman of the Board of Management of Deutsche Post AG and Chairman of the Supervisory Board of Deutsche Postbank AG at the next meeting of the Supervisory Board.

“The Executive Committee respects this decision and proposes to the Supervisory Board to accept the decision in the near future.

“The Executive Committee expresses its thanks to Klaus Zumwinkel for the successful entrepreneurial leadership in the past 18 years and for his outstanding achievements in creating the world's leading logistics Group.”
